Abstract
The research aims to identify the values of the dynamic force distribution variables and their effect on the left-right (right-left) regions of the play centers (2 and 4) in the volleyball volleyball skill. The research assumes that there is a positive effect of the dynamic distribution of the foot regions in the maximum height curve Play centers (2 and 4) for the skill of beating the volley with a volley.
The researcher used 3 Dynafoot devices and devices as well as the means of collecting information. The researcher used the Dynafoot 3 device to use the descriptive method in the survey method for its suitability.
The theory of the determinants of performance determinants is that any day-to-day change in any region of the force of the foot areas clearly affects the subsequent stage whether it is related to the law of the game on the one hand or in terms of the use of biomechanical laws on the other. The research concluded that the use of Dynafoot 3) Advanced is important to research the causes of poor performance in the basic skills that depend on the strength and payment in its early stages
